somehow, in one of our amyl nitrate feuled pork sessions, i managed to convince our very own canuck pocket-moog to make me a modular. after bouncing back and forth with him, we came up with the following configuration-

vcd-voltage controlled distortion. i'm sure this is going to be gnarly
vcpll- phase-locked loop. i am REALLY excited about this unit-psyingo played me a
sample from one of his other units, and the pll sounded like a cross between
someone being electrocuted and a commodore 64. apparently, it scans an
incoming wave and adds a square wave to it, semi-effectively, which makes for fun
osc freakouts.
2 oscs- one of which is doubles as an lfo. i guess these ones that psyingo makes
morph between a triangle and a square wave.
a filter- crusty, bile encrusted maple filter
comparator/invertor-need one of those
